IEC 180 A MCS D Contactor

Technical Information

Amperage
180 Amp
Coil Voltage
415 VAC at 50 Hz, 480 VAC at 60 Hz
Conductor Size
6 AWG-300 kcmil
Contact Configuration
0 N.O. 0 N.C.
Current
180 Amp
Number of Phases
3 Phase
Number of Poles
3 Pole
Power Rating
55 kW at 230 V, 90 kW at 400 V, 90 kW at 415 V, 110 kW at 500 V, 90 kW at 690 V, 132 kW at 1000 V, 110 kW at 200 V
Standard
C-TICK,CCC
Temperature Rating
-25 to 60 degrees C
Type
Non-Reversing
Voltage
600 Volt
